Output 759a7ea2ece90786975fbcf02cbbae8e00c9518085cc45bc7015952e94addb4d:7

value
32744
script pubkey
OP_0 OP_PUSHBYTES_20 2a9e152ba58c42231acb00ab5fd3940b0dc824cb
address
bc1q920p22a933pzxxktqz44l5u5pvxusfxtsdjzsy
transaction
759a7ea2ece90786975fbcf02cbbae8e00c9518085cc45bc7015952e94addb4d
confirmations
68880
spent
true